The Birthplace of Jazz Music: Exploring New Orleans' Key Neighborhoods and History

While cities like Chicago and Harlem provided stages for jazz to mature and dazzle, the soul of the music—the feeling of raw, human expression—was born in the humid streets of New Orleans. This environment allowed musicians to experiment, blending structured marches with the freedom of improvisation, effectively birthing the sounds that would become known as jazz.

The neighborhood of Storyville, active in the early 20th century, was a legalized red-light district where music thrived in brothels and saloons. Further uptown, in the area known as "The District," Creole of color communities nurtured a sophisticated musical culture.
